AI holds similar promise and peril in healthcare.
Consider the potential benefits: AI could revolutionize diagnostics, personalize treatments, and accelerate drug discovery. Imagine AI-powered systems that detect diseases earlier, predict patient outcomes more accurately, and develop targeted therapies with fewer side effects.
However, we must also grapple with the ethical challenges. How do we ensure fairness and equity in access to AI-powered healthcare? How do we address concerns about data privacy and security? How do we prevent algorithmic bias from exacerbating existing health disparities? And what about the potential displacement of human healthcare professionals?
I believe that a thoughtful and inclusive approach is crucial. We must involve ethicists, policymakers, and healthcare professionals in the development and deployment of AI in healthcare. We must prioritize transparency, accountability, and patient autonomy.
